What is RTP and Why Does It Matter?

Return to Player (RTP) is one of the most important concepts for slot enthusiasts to understand. This percentage indicates how much of all wagered money a slot machine will theoretically return to players over time. For example, a slot with 96% RTP will pay back $96 for every $100 wagered, though results vary significantly in the short term.

How RTP Affects Your Gameplay

The difference between a 94% and 97% RTP might seem small, but it compounds over extended play sessions. Higher RTP slots offer better long-term value, making them attractive choices for players who enjoy regular gaming sessions. Most reputable online casinos clearly display this information for each game.

Volatility Works with RTP

RTP works alongside volatility to shape your gaming experience. A high RTP with low volatility means more frequent, smaller wins. High volatility with good RTP offers fewer but potentially larger payouts. Understanding both factors helps you choose games matching your play style and bankroll.

Smart Slot Strategy

Remember that RTP is a theoretical measure based on thousands of spins. Individual sessions won’t necessarily reflect these percentages due to the random nature of slots.
